The ever-evolving situation by the COVID-19 pandemic has disrupted the ability to return to the office (RTO), which inevitably gave to the rise of remote work.

According to studies conducted, here are some statistics on remote work:

  • Employees were just as productive working from home as compared to working in the office, according to a survey conducted by Becker Friedman Institute for Economics.
  • According to a survey by Owl Labs, it stated that 32% of workers would consider quitting their jobs if their remote work option is discontinued.

With the rise in remote work, here are some tips to manage remote employees:

1. Be responsive and available 

Being able to address issues and inquiries is important as it would prevent a lag in communication, possibly affecting the efficiency of the work process to be done.

With active communication between employees, it could also simulate the experience of working in the same space.

2. Provide face-to-face meetings opportunities

Assuming that employers and employees are working in the same region, it is advisable to organize a face-to-face meeting on a routine basis, especially when a new remote employee is being onboarded.

Through this, new or existing connections and relationships can be further solidified.

3. Organize check-in meetings 

This type of meeting is not limited to ensuring work processes, but also to ensuring the human connection between one another. 

Check-in meetings include: 

  • Address problems that affected them mentally and physically 
  • Celebrate achievements made by employees throughout their life journey 
  • Promote sharing of different experiences to one another.
  • Discuss the latest developments around the world
